Output 28fa32b687affaa51cb9df3dab1bcf65bbe1e93a2e9af20eeb80e4bee43c29ba:0

value
1704851
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c7d843147f868f1c25e55b8363d1c920ab8d24e OP_EQUALVERIFY OP_CHECKSIG
address
19S3XgPhMXufxtYFJWy42QXbLkb5iTxm2H
transaction
28fa32b687affaa51cb9df3dab1bcf65bbe1e93a2e9af20eeb80e4bee43c29ba
confirmations
520237
spent
true